首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在HtmlDocument中访问属性的超链接

在HtmlDocument中访问属性的超链接可以通过以下步骤实现:

  1. 获取HtmlDocument对象:首先,需要获取到表示HTML文档的HtmlDocument对象。可以使用各种编程语言提供的HTML解析库或者浏览器自带的API来实现。例如,使用Python可以使用BeautifulSoup库,使用JavaScript可以使用DOM API。
  2. 定位超链接元素:使用HtmlDocument对象提供的方法或属性,定位到包含超链接的元素。通常,超链接元素会使用<a>标签进行定义。
  3. 访问超链接属性:一旦定位到超链接元素,可以使用HtmlDocument对象提供的方法或属性来访问超链接的属性。常见的超链接属性包括href(链接地址)、target(打开方式)、title(鼠标悬停提示)等。
  4. 获取超链接属性值:通过访问超链接属性,可以获取到超链接的具体属性值。例如,可以获取到超链接的URL地址。

以下是一个示例代码(使用Python和BeautifulSoup库)来演示如何在HtmlDocument中访问属性的超链接:

代码语言:txt
复制
from bs4 import BeautifulSoup

# 解析HTML文档
html = '''
<html>
<body>
    <a href="https://www.example.com" target="_blank" title="Example">Example Link</a>
</body>
</html>
'''
soup = BeautifulSoup(html, 'html.parser')

# 定位超链接元素
link_element = soup.find('a')

# 访问超链接属性
href = link_element['href']
target = link_element['target']
title = link_element['title']

# 打印超链接属性值
print("URL地址:", href)
print("打开方式:", target)
print("鼠标悬停提示:", title)

输出结果:

代码语言:txt
复制
URL地址: https://www.example.com
打开方式: _blank
鼠标悬停提示: Example

在腾讯云的产品中,可以使用云函数(SCF)来实现类似的功能。云函数是一种无服务器计算服务,可以在云端运行代码。可以使用Node.js等编程语言编写云函数,通过HTTP触发器接收HTML文档,然后使用相应的HTML解析库来解析文档并访问超链接属性。具体的腾讯云产品介绍和链接地址可以参考腾讯云官方文档。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 02.HTML元素/属性/标题/段落/文本格式化/链接

    02.HTML元素/属性/标题/段落 /文本格式化/链接 HTML 元素 ---- HTML 文档由 HTML 元素定义。 ---- HTML 元素 开始标签 *元素内容结束标签 *

    这是一个段落

    这是一个链接
    *开始标签常被称为起始标签(opening tag),结束标签常称为闭合标签(closing tag)。 ---- HTML 元素语法 HTML 元素以开始标签起始 HTML 元素以结束标签终止 元素的内容是开始标签与结束标签

    03

    【网页前端】HTML表格、图片、列表、超链接以及综合案例练习

    HTML 表格由

    标签以及一个或多个
    标签组成。

    03
    领券